DSAY Brings On Quintessential Soul...

If there's one thing the net is good for, when it comes to music, it's keeping you informed of fantastic musical talents you would otherwise have never come across through mainstream media. This posting boldly hopes to be just that.

DSAY, a soulful new hip hop group, performs tonight at Suede Lounge in one of their first performances since taking time off to work on their upcoming album, Quintessential.

The group is trying to keep things on the down low, not talking too much about their colourful music pasts where they collaborated and help found some influential names in indie hip hop.

All the mystery, will hopefully give the music a place to shine on it's own -- as it most certainly does.

If you're up for an evening of smooth grooves and hip hop that hits the spot, head to Suede Lounge, 117 Eglinton Ave East for 10:30pm. The performance includes an 8 piece band as well as tunes by DJ Could 9. Cover is a mere $5.
